public class ValidationErrorCollector
extends java.lang.Object
Constructor and Description |
---|
ValidationErrorCollector() |
ValidationErrorCollector(int maxErrors) |
Modifier and Type | Method and Description |
---|---|
void |
addError(ValidationError validationError)
This will throw
MaxValidationErrorsReached if too many validation errors are added |
boolean |
containsValidationError(ValidationErrorType validationErrorType) |
boolean |
containsValidationError(ValidationErrorType validationErrorType,
java.lang.String description) |
java.util.List<ValidationError> |
getErrors() |
java.lang.String |
toString() |
public ValidationErrorCollector()
public ValidationErrorCollector(int maxErrors)
public void addError(ValidationError validationError) throws graphql.validation.ValidationErrorCollector.MaxValidationErrorsReached
MaxValidationErrorsReached
if too many validation errors are addedvalidationError
- the error to addMaxValidationErrorsReached
- if too many errors have been generatedgraphql.validation.ValidationErrorCollector.MaxValidationErrorsReached
public java.util.List<ValidationError> getErrors()
public boolean containsValidationError(ValidationErrorType validationErrorType)
public boolean containsValidationError(ValidationErrorType validationErrorType, java.lang.String description)
public java.lang.String toString()
toString
in class java.lang.Object